Of footguards and the two cavalry regiments of the household division marked the sovereign s official birthday. next year s birthday parade will take place on the 17th ofjune and for the first time it will mark the birthday of a new sovereign, charles iii. for him, it will be an early celebration of his 75th birthday, which falls next november. and next year s parade will mark a reallocation of the honorary colonels of three of the foot guard regiments. the queen consort will add to her military patronages and take over as colonel of the grenadier guards. this is a role which had briefly been filled by the duke of york until he stepped back from all his official duties amid the epstein scandal. prince william, now of course prince of wales, moves from the colonelship of the irish guards to the welsh guards, in succession to his father, who as monarch is now colonel in chief of all the regiments in the household division. and finally the princess of wales ....
